    USB Devices Market Share Analysis

    Collaborating and forming strategic alliances are essential for securing market share. Manufacturers may offer complementary solutions and grow their product ecosystem by partnering with other tech businesses. For instance, a producer of USB devices and a smartphone company may work together to develop USB accessories that are compatible with the newest mobile devices. These collaborations not only improve product offers but also present chances for co-branding, expanding reach, and gaining market share. The market share positioning of USB devices has seen a growing significance of e-commerce and online retail techniques. In order to provide simple accessibility and exposure for customers, manufacturers are focusing on enhancing their presence on e-commerce platforms in response to the growing popularity of online shopping. Companies may also use online platforms for consumer interaction programs, discounts, and exclusive product debuts. By doing so, they may improve their digital presence and take a substantial chunk of the expanding online market. Market share positioning requires both consumer loyalty and brand credibility. Manufacturers make investments in upholding a favorable brand image by providing after-sale services, customer assistance, and consistently high-quality products. Customers that are happy with a brand are more likely to use it again and to recommend it to others, which helps maintain a steady market share. Prioritizing customer happiness gives brands a competitive edge since satisfied consumers recommend them to others and read online reviews before making a purchase. Manufacturers of USB devices use tactics of global growth and market penetration to expand their presence in various locations. Businesses may modify their offerings to satisfy the particular demands of various markets by taking into account elements including local competition, legal constraints, and regional preferences. Manufacturers may increase their market share of USB devices worldwide and broaden their client base by proactively entering new areas and building a strong presence.

    Market Trends

    Growing demand for small storage devices is driving the market growth

    The rising demand for small storage devices is one of the main drivers boosting the USB device industry. Due to the growing need for data storage among individual consumers and organizations, the industry is seeing an increase in demand for storage devices with large capacities and compact sizes. Furthermore, USB devices are trustworthy since they can withstand 200Gs of shock, store data for extended periods, and undergo several programming cycles. The need for USB devices is growing as a result. In handheld devices like feature phones, smartphones, tablets, cameras, and camcorders, USB devices typically provide additional storage.

    These devices need small, high-capacity components since they are becoming more elegant and fashionable. Thus, the large storage capacity and small size of USB devices serve a purpose and will advance the market CAGR.

    Furthermore, cell phone use throughout all age groups has fueled the global expansion of the consumer electronics sector. Frequently referred to as USB keys or USB sticks, devices that use the Universal Serial Bus (USB) have a USB-integrated interface and can store data on flash memory. USB devices can connect various computer peripherals, including webcams, flash drives, memory card readers, digital music players, and more. The market for USB devices is expanding, and they are compatible with a wide range of devices, including smart TVs, tablets, smartphones, and computer and digital cameras.

    A significant range of emerging technologies also contributes to one of the quickest growth rates of consumer electronics. The most common way for end devices, such as laptops, mobile phones, PCs, and digital cameras, to exchange data is through USB devices. Due to the rising demand for consumer electronics and data transfer technologies, manufacturers of USB devices around the world are working extremely hard to develop new products. Therefore, it is anticipated that rising consumer electronics demand will be the main driver propelling the expansion of the worldwide USB device market.

    Another factor promoting the rise of the market share for USB devices is the rising demand for high-capacity solutions. By 2025, there will likely be three times as many linked things as there are now due to rising Internet usage globally. Data transactions will expand as a result, driving up the demand for storage devices with large capacities. Producers of USB devices are creating models with large storage capabilities comparable to HDD and USB flash drives.

    Due to the growing popularity of social networking services like Facebook, Instagram, and WhatsApp, which use up a lot of space, vendors now offer USB devices with enormous storage capacities since young consumers prefer them. Thus, driving the USB devices market revenue.

    USB Devices Type Insights

    The USB Devices Market segmentation, based on type, includes USB 1.0, USB 2.0, USB 3.0 and others. The USB 3.0 category generated the most income. The SuperSpeed USB is another name for USB 3.0. A maximum data transfer rate of 5 gigabits per second is supported by USB 3.0 ports, which include nine pins, greater full bus power, improved power management, and new connections and cables that enable faster transfer rates and more capacity. Additionally, USB 3.0 allowed for simultaneous data transmission in both ways, allowing for simultaneous downloads and uploads.

    USB Devices Connector Type Insights

    The USB Devices Market segmentation, based on connector type, includes type A, type B, type C and lightning connector. The type A category generated the most income. The rectangular, flat USB Type-A connectors are also referred to as Standard-A connectors. A variety of hosts, such as gaming consoles, media players, and desktop and laptop computers, typically had standard Type-A connectors. Although peripheral devices occasionally use the USB A connection as an upstream connector, it is most frequently employed on computer host controllers and hubs.

    SanDisk is a Western Digital brand for flash memory goods, such as memory cards and readers, USB flash drives, solid-state drives, and digital music players. In 2016, Western Digital bought the original business, SanDisk Corporation. SanDisk LLC creates, develops, and produces data storage products. SanDisk serves customers in the US.

    Intel Corp creates technological components and products. Microprocessors, chipsets, embedded processors, microcontrollers, flash memory, graphic, network, and conferencing solutions are all included in the company's product line. Additionally, it provides motherboards, SSDs, servers, wireless connection equipment, software, and applications. Original equipment manufacturers, producers of industrial and communication equipment, and producers of original designs are the customers of Intel.

    Industry Developments

    January 2023: The US-based secure data storage company Kanguru recently announced the addition of a cutting-edge and commercially successful USB to Cloud portable software tool by ClevX 2 its Defender product line of hardware-encrypted USB drives, which is the industry standard.

    December 2022: India joined the EU in requiring USB-C ports for smartphones, yet Americans are still forced to use three distinct ports and cables.

    August 2021: Kingston Digital provided new DataTraveler Max USB drive launch information. According to the manufacturer, the USB-C 3.2 flash drive is expected to achieve record-breaking data transmission speeds of up to 1,000 MB/s read and 900 MB/s write, making it one of the best USB drives models on the market. The high-speed Data Traveler Max uses USB 3.2 Gen 2 to provide speeds that are roughly twice as fast as Gen 1.
